Types of Floating Ball Valves and Their Applications

2026-01-30 9:36:24
Floating ball valves are widely used in various industries for reliable on/off control. Here are the common types and their applications:
  1. Standard Floating Ball Valve

    Description: The ball is floating and pressed against the seat by fluid pressure, ensuring tight sealing.

    Applications: General industrial use for water, air, and non-corrosive fluids in manufacturing, plumbing, and HVAC systems.

  2. Full Bore Floating Ball Valve

    Description: The bore diameter matches the pipe diameter, minimizing pressure drop and allowing easy cleaning.

    Applications: Oil and gas pipelines, water supply networks, and industries requiring pigging or full flow.

  3. Reduced Bore Floating Ball Valve

    Description: The bore diameter is smaller than the pipe diameter, suitable for throttling and cost-effective solutions.

    Applications: Chemical processing, petrochemical plants, and systems where flow control and pressure reduction are needed.

  4. Three-Way Floating Ball Valve

    Description: Features three ports (L-port or T-port) for diverting, mixing, or shutting off flows.

    Applications: Irrigation, chemical blending, heating systems, and applications requiring multi-directional flow control.

  5. Fire-Safe Floating Ball Valve

    Description: Designed with fire-resistant materials and sealing to maintain integrity during fire exposure.

    Applications: Flammable fluid handling in oil refineries, gas pipelines, and hazardous environments subject to fire safety standards.

  6. Anti-Static Floating Ball Valve

    Description: Equipped with anti-static devices (e.g., springs) to prevent electrostatic discharge.

    Applications: Explosive atmospheres in petrochemical, pharmaceutical, and powder handling industries.

  7. Cryogenic Floating Ball Valve

    Description: Constructed with materials suitable for low temperatures (down to -196°C) and extended stems to prevent icing.

    Applications: LNG processing, cryogenic storage, aerospace, and refrigeration systems.

  8. High-Temperature Floating Ball Valve

    Description: Made from heat-resistant materials (e.g., stainless steel, special alloys) for high-temperature operations.

    Applications: Power plants, steam systems, metallurgy, and industrial furnaces.
